Corfield (K.G.) Periflex 3a

The Corfield Periflex 3a is a 35mm film camera made by the British manufacturer K.G. Corfield. It takes Leica-thread (M39 screw-mount) lenses and uses the distinctive periscope-style reflex viewing system from which the Periflex range takes its name, positioning it as a domestically produced alternative to imported rangefinders when new.

At recent UK auction, hammer prices for the Periflex 3a have ranged from about £38 to £210, with a median around £110 — these are saleroom results and so sit below typical dealer retail. The most recent sale in 2025 reached £214, suggesting that in today's market clean, working examples with an intact periscope mechanism command the top of the range, while rougher bodies sell for well under £50. Condition and completeness drive most of the spread in what this camera is worth.

What lenses fit the Corfield Periflex 3a?

It uses the Leica M39 screw mount, so Corfield's own Lumar and Lumax lenses as well as other LTM lenses can be fitted.

Is the Periflex 3a a good buy at its current price?

At a median price near £110 it is affordable for a British-made 35mm camera, but the periscope focusing mechanism is hard to repair, so paying more for a known-working example is generally the safer purchase.
